    Types of Ski Boot Warmers: A Detailed Overview

    Several types of ski boot warmers exist, each with its own advantages and disadvantages. Choosing the right one depends on your budget, preferences, and skiing style.

    1. Electric Heated Insoles: The Modern Marvel

    Electric heated insoles are arguably the most advanced and convenient option available. These insoles feature thin heating elements powered by rechargeable batteries. Many models offer adjustable heat settings, allowing you to customize the warmth to your exact needs. They are comfortable, lightweight, and can provide consistent warmth for several hours on a single charge.

    • Pros: Consistent and adjustable warmth, rechargeable batteries, relatively lightweight and comfortable.
    • Cons: Require charging, added weight (though minimal), can be more expensive than other options, may require specific boot compatibility.

    2. Chemical Hand and Toe Warmers: The Classic Solution

    Chemical hand and toe warmers are a long-standing favorite amongst skiers and outdoor enthusiasts. These disposable warmers utilize an exothermic reaction – a chemical process that generates heat – to provide warmth for several hours. They are affordable, readily available, and require no power source.

    • Pros: Affordable, readily available, no power source required, lightweight.
    • Cons: Disposable (creates waste), heat output is less controllable than electric options, warmth duration is limited.

    3. Battery-Powered Heated Socks: Keeping Your Feet Cozy From the Inside Out

    These socks are designed to work in conjunction with ski boots for ultimate warmth. Battery packs, typically placed on the calf, power the heating elements within the socks which directly warm the feet. These options are becoming increasingly popular because of their discreet placement and consistent warmth.

    • Pros: Even and comfortable heat distribution, discrete placement, good for those sensitive to insole bulk.
    • Cons: Added weight from battery packs, additional expense compared to some other options, battery life can limit usability.

    How Ski Boot Warmers Work: The Science Behind the Warmth

    The mechanism behind each type of ski boot warmer differs, but the ultimate goal remains the same: to increase the temperature of your feet and maintain comfort.

    Electric Heated Insoles: The Power of Electricity

    Electric heated insoles use thin, flexible heating elements embedded within the insole. These elements convert electrical energy into heat, warming the surface of the insole and, consequently, your feet. The heat is often adjustable, allowing you to select the desired level of warmth. A rechargeable battery pack, typically located in a small pocket on the insole or attached to the boot, powers these elements.

    Chemical Hand and Toe Warmers: The Magic of Exothermic Reactions

    Chemical hand and toe warmers utilize an exothermic reaction between iron powder, activated carbon, vermiculite, salt, and water. When exposed to air, this mixture oxidizes, producing heat. The heat generated is relatively consistent for a specific period, after which the warmer's effectiveness diminishes. These warmers are disposable, making them a convenient but less environmentally friendly option.

    Choosing the Right Ski Boot Warmers: A Buyer's Guide

    Selecting the ideal ski boot warmer involves considering several factors:

    • Budget: Electric heated insoles are generally more expensive than chemical warmers.
    • Comfort: Consider the bulkiness and weight of the warmer. Some skiers find bulky insoles uncomfortable.
    • Warmth Level: Electric insoles generally offer more controllable and consistent warmth.
    • Battery Life (for electric options): Ensure the battery life is sufficient for your typical skiing duration.
    • Ease of Use: Chemical warmers are simpler to use, while electric insoles may require charging.
    • Environmentally Friendly Options: Chemical warmers create waste. Choose rechargeable and sustainable options where possible.

    Step-by-Step Guide to Using Ski Boot Warmers

    The usage instructions slightly vary depending on the type of warmer, but the overall process is generally straightforward.

    Using Electric Heated Insoles:

    1. Charge the Battery: Fully charge the battery pack before heading out.
    2. Insert the Insoles: Place the heated insoles inside your ski boots.
    3. Adjust the Heat Setting: Select your desired heat level using the control buttons.
    4. Enjoy the Warmth: Put on your ski boots and enjoy comfortably warm feet.
    5. Recharge After Use: After skiing, recharge the battery pack for the next adventure.

    Using Chemical Hand and Toe Warmers:

    1. Activate the Warmer: Remove the warmer from its packaging. The air exposure typically triggers the exothermic reaction.
    2. Place the Warmer in Your Boot: Position the warmer inside your ski boot, usually towards the toes.
    3. Enjoy the Warmth: The warmer will gradually release heat for several hours.
    4. Dispose of the Warmer Properly: After use, dispose of the warmer according to local regulations.

    Frequently Asked Questions (FAQ)

    Q: Can I use ski boot warmers with any type of ski boot?

    A: Most electric heated insoles are designed to fit various boot sizes and shapes, but compatibility should be checked before purchase. Chemical warmers are generally adaptable.

    Q: How long do ski boot warmers last?

    A: The duration varies based on the type. Chemical warmers typically provide warmth for several hours, while electric insoles can last for several hours, depending on the battery life and heat setting.

    Q: Are ski boot warmers safe?

    A: Generally yes. However, always follow the manufacturer’s instructions for safe usage. Ensure electric insoles are correctly charged and used, and that chemical warmers are not placed directly against the skin.

    Q: Can ski boot warmers prevent frostbite?

    A: While ski boot warmers significantly reduce the risk of frostbite by keeping feet warm, they are not a replacement for proper cold-weather preparation. Layer clothing, take regular breaks, and be aware of symptoms of frostbite.

    Q: How do I clean my electric heated insoles?

    A: Cleaning instructions will vary based on the manufacturer and model but generally include wiping with a damp cloth. Always disconnect the battery before cleaning.
